SIBM Pune Interview Experience: How a Stats Undergrad Navigated B-School Questions with Poise

Candidate Profile

  • Background: Final-year BSc Statistics student with an emerging interest in data-driven roles.
  • Work Experience: Fresher (No full-time work experience)
  • Academics:
    • 10th Grade: 88%
    • 12th Grade: 91%
    • Undergraduate CGPA (ongoing): 8.4

Interview Process Overview

  • SNAP Percentile: Not specified
  • Process Stages: Group Exercise (GE) → Personal Interview (PI)
  • Panel Composition: 2 Male Interviewers
  • Interview Duration: ~10-12 minutes
  • Atmosphere: Friendly and conversational, with no grilling

Group Exercise (GE)

  • Topic: "A ship docked in a harbour cannot face the storm."
  • Discussion Summary: Candidates were expected to interpret the metaphor and relate it to personal development, risk-taking, or business decision-making.
📌 Tip: For abstract topics, use analogies and examples. Balance philosophical reflections with real-world relevance. Stay engaged throughout the discussion.

Personal Interview (PI)

Icebreaker & Personal Questions

🔵 Panelist: "Introduce yourself."

📌 Tip: Share a brief summary of your academic journey, interests, and recent pursuits. Keep it under a minute.

🔵 Panelist: "What are your hobbies?"

📌 Tip: Be genuine. Highlight hobbies that reflect creativity, discipline, or collaboration.

General Awareness & Career Orientation

🔵 Panelist: "Who is the Defence Minister of India?"

🔵 Panelist: "Who is the Prime Minister of the UK?"

📌 Tip: Brush up on current affairs before your interview—especially national and international leadership.

🔵 Panelist: "What are your long-term goals?"

📌 Tip: Show clarity and ambition. Align your goals with how an MBA can help you get there.

🔵 Panelist: "Why the sudden shift from finance to data science?"

📌 Tip: Frame this as an evolution, not a switch. Talk about growing interests, skill acquisition, and industry trends.

Key Takeaways for Aspirants

  • ✅ Even if you're a fresher, confidence and clarity matter more than experience.
  • ✅ Abstract GE topics are a chance to showcase thought structure—prepare with mock discussions.
  • ✅ Know the basics of current affairs and industry trends.
  • ✅ Be prepared to justify any career transition with logical reasoning.
  • ✅ A friendly panel doesn’t mean you should let your guard down—stay professional throughout.
